클래식 피아노곡에 대한 한・일 번역제목의 유사성 고찰
This paper began with a small observation I made while playing the piano as a hobby in both Korea and Japan, namely that the translated titles of classical piano pieces in Korean and Japanese are remarkably similar. The purpose of this paper is to find out whether this similarity is due to mere chance or based on some concrete cause. I conclude that the reason for the similarity is to be found in the influence that Japan brought to bear on the process of acceptance of Western music in Korea.departmental bulletin pape

子ども達と墨流しを行って
2021年から「墨流しを用いた作品制作」について研究を行ってきたが,この度園児に対して研究実践を行うことができたのでここで報告する。墨流しの実技体験を園児に対して実施した結果、広がる模様を不思議そうに眺める様子や,楽しみながら模様を作り出す姿が見られた。自らが施した模様から発想して描いた作品からは,おばけや人,ヘビを描いている園児が多く見られた。模様の形や色彩から,自分なりに見立てた事柄を描きこむことで、想像力豊かに表現された作品が多数見られた。Research on “Creating Artwork Using the Suminagashi (marbling) Technique” has been conducted since 2021. This time we have implemented research practice on preschoolers and the results are outlined in this report. As a result of carrying out the Suminagashi practice experience on preschoolers, we were able to observe their gazing intently with awe at the design in front of them and joyfully creating patterns. From the patterns that were formed, many children imagined and came up with artwork featuring ghosts, people and snakes. From the shapes and colors of the pattern, they used their artistic interpretation to create their own images and many drawings manifesting their vivid imaginations.departmental bulletin pape
